What it Takes to Enroll in Phlebotomy Training in Garrison Forest, MD

Phlebotomy Technician classes have four primary prerequisites for applicants. You should be the legal age in Maryland, have a H.S. diploma or GED, test negative for any drugs, and then you must pass a background screening.
